  • Patent number: 5960881
    Abstract: A system for reducing pressure while running a casing liner, hanging a casing liner from a casing and cementing the liner in a borehole during a single trip downhole is disclosed. Some of the components of the system are 1.) a bypass or diverter sub for reducing surge pressure having either an incremental breakaway seat or a yieldable seat, 2.) a container or manifold for launching a smaller ball used to close the bypass, a larger ball used to hang the liner in the casing, and a drill pipe wiper dart for cementing, and 3.) a guide shoe with multiple openings and no float valve to provide proper flow of drilling fluid up the liner and out the port of the bypass to reduce surge pressure and to provide for proper cementation. Advantageously, methods for operation of this surge pressure reduction system and its components are also disclosed.

  • Patent number: 5908044
    Abstract: An apparatus for injecting sealant into the packing chamber of a valve requiring no venting of pressure within the valve. The apparatus which includes an interior valve is attached to the valve body by drilling and tapping a connection or by friction welding. A high pressure packing gland is attached to the apparatus and a drill bit is passed through the combination to complete an opening into the packing chamber. The drill bit is withdrawn past the interior valve, which is closed and then out of the combination. The packing gland is removed and a sealant injection device attached. The interior valve is opened and sealant injected into the packing chamber. The valve is closed, a completion plug installed into the end of the fitting, and a completion cap with a sealing ring is installed over the entire valve and fitting, thereby forming multiple redundant seals.

  • Patent number: 5908072
    Abstract: A non-metallic centralizer for casing having a tubular, plastic sleeve adapted to fit closely about a joint of casing, said sleeve having a plurality of blades extending substantially longitudinally along an outer surface of said sleeve. The non-metallic centralizer having strength characteristics capable of withstanding the forces encountered in casing operations. The non-metallic centralizer is non-sparking for use in hazardous environments, abrasion and wear resistant, and provides protection from electrolysis between adjacent casing strings. The non-metallic centralizer is light weight, allowing increased transportation capacity at a economical cost.

  • Patent number: 5845549
    Abstract: A multi-sectioned, bidirectional gripping ring for a closed-head power tong is disclosed of the inventive gripping ring have an open position in which a pipe may be placed within or removed from the gripping ring and a closed position in which the gripping ring completely encircles the pipe. The inventive gripping ring uses radially moveable dies in circumferentially moveable die carriers to grip the pipe. The dies are synchronously moved in the radial direction to grip or release the pipe by changing their circumferential position with respect to the cams in the gripping ring housing.

  • Patent number: 5842390
    Abstract: A backup tong having an inner throat sized to accommodate a second pipe string while a first pipe string is held within the jaws of the tong is disclosed. The inventive backup tong facilitates operations on dual pipe strings by allowing the tong to grip not only the closer of two pipe strings, but also the farther of the pipe strings by allowing the nearer pipe string to reside in an inner throat of the backup tong, between the gripping members of the tong and the body of the backup tong, while the farther pipe string is held between the gripping members. The inventive backup tong thereby allows the operator to grip either of the pipe strings from a single side, eliminating the side-to-side movement (and corresponding time and risk of harm) which is required when using prior art backup tongs.
